Ingredients for Batter For Sweet And Sour Shrimp
- 1 cup all-purpose flour
- 1/4 cup cornstarch
- 1 teaspoon baking powder
- 1/2 cup water
- 1 large egg, beaten
- 1 tablespoon vegetable oil
- 1/2 teaspoon salt
- 1/4 teaspoon black pepper
- Vegetable oil, for frying (enough for deep frying)

How to Make Batter For Sweet And Sour Shrimp
- In a medium bowl, whisk together all batter ingredients until just combined. Let the batter rest for 10 minutes to allow the gluten to relax, resulting in a crispier coating.
- Gently dip each shrimp into the batter, ensuring it's fully coated. Gently shake off any excess batter to avoid overly thick, heavy coating.
- Heat your oil to 350°F (175°C). Carefully add the battered shrimp to the hot oil, ensuring not to overcrowd the pan. Fry in batches for 5-6 minutes, or until golden brown and cooked through.
- Remove the shrimp from the oil and place them on a wire rack or paper towel-lined plate to drain any excess oil.
- To keep the shrimp warm and crispy, place them in a 200°F (95°C) oven until ready to serve.
